Design Principles for Integrating Themed Slot Machines in Gardens
Incorporating themed mechanical features requires a nuanced understanding of both mechanical design and landscape aesthetics. The key principles include:
- Aesthetic Cohesion: Selecting motifs and colours that complement existing garden elements.
- Durability: Using weatherproof materials like powder-coated metals and UV-resistant plastics.
- Interactivity: Ensuring mechanisms are user-friendly and safe for all visitors.
- Hidden Mechanics: Concealing complex mechanical components for a sleek visual appeal, while allowing easy maintenance.
